iWork - Numbers
Apple Numbers is a powerful yet easy-to-use spreadsheet application for macOS, iOS, and iPadOS. Part of the iWork suite, it offers a visually appealing interface, real-time collaboration, and seamless integration across Apple devices, making complex data analysis and visualization accessible to everyone. by Apple

You Need A Budget
You Need A Budget (YNAB) is a financial tool that empowers users to take control of their finances through a proactive, rule-based budgeting system. It moves beyond simple tracking to encourage intentional spending and saving, helping users break the paycheck-to-paycheck cycle and achieve financial goals. YNAB's core philosophy is centered around embracing your reality and making informed decisions about where your money goes. by Jesse Mecham
